Title: Antonino Cattaneo: Innovator in Pain Management
Introduction
Antonino Cattaneo is a prominent inventor based in Rome, Italy, known for his significant contributions to the field of pain management. With a total of eight patents to his name, Cattaneo has focused on developing innovative solutions that address chronic pain through advanced molecular techniques.
Latest Patents
Cattaneo's latest patents include groundbreaking work on molecules that inhibit the binding between nerve growth factor (NGF) and the TrkA receptor, which serve as analgesics with prolonged effects. One notable patent details the use of an anti-NGF antibody capable of blocking the biological activity of TrkA, aimed at preparing a medicament for treating and preventing chronic pain. Additionally, he has developed polynucleotides encoding humanized anti-NGF antibodies, which involve a method for the humanization of the VH and VL variable regions of an animal antibody of known sequence.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Antonino Cattaneo has worked with esteemed organizations such as Abbott Research B.V. and the Scuola Internazionale Superiore Di Studi Avanzati. His work has significantly advanced the understanding and treatment of chronic pain, making him a key figure in the field of biomedical research.
Collaborations
Cattaneo has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Doriano Lamba and Sonia Covaceuszach, contributing to a rich exchange of ideas and innovations in his research endeavors.
